WEB容器JSP页面的访问请求时,它将把该访问请求交给JSP引擎去处理。Tomcat中的JSP引擎就是一个Servlet程序,它负责解释和执行JSP页面。第一次请求:当服务器上的一个JSP页面被第一次请求执行时,服务器上的JSP引擎首先将JSP页面文件转译成一个.java文件,也就是servlet源程序,接着再把这个Servlet源程序编译这个java文件生成.class的字节码文件(对于Tomc
在构建 JSP 页面时,理解 JSP 页面代码Java 代码执行顺序至关重要。这不仅能帮助开发者更高效地排查问题,还能优化代码结构。本文将全面探讨 JSP 页面Java 代码执行顺序,并提供相应的解决方案以便更好地理解这一过程。 ### 环境预检 首先,在部署环境之前进行预检是非常重要的。我们需要确认硬件和软件环境是否符合要求。 #### 四象限图与兼容性分析 通过四象限图,我们
原创 6月前
31阅读
# Java输入add执行添加功能代码实现指南 ## 1. 整体流程 为了实现“Java输入add执行添加功能代码”,我们可以分为以下几个步骤来完成该任务: | 步骤 | 描述 | | --- | --- | | 1 | 获取用户输入的数据 | | 2 | 创建一个用于存储数据的数据结构 | | 3 | 将用户输入的数据添加到数据结构中 | | 4 | 执行添加功能的代码 | | 5 | 显
原创 2023-09-15 13:49:00
114阅读
# Java后端代码调用JSP页面执行Java Web开发中,我们通常使用JSP(JavaServer Pages)来构建动态网页。而在后端代码中,我们需要调用JSP页面执行某些特定的操作。本文将介绍如何使用Java后端代码调用JSP页面执行,并提供相应的代码示例。 ## JSP简介 JSP是一种基于Java的服务器端技术,它允许将Java代码嵌入到HTML页面中,以实现动态内容的生成
原创 2024-01-27 11:20:24
126阅读
什么是JSPJSP全称Java Server Pages ,包含html标签、css样式、JavaScript脚本和Java代码(动态页面:浏览器客户端向服务器端请求该类型页面(一般为JSP、ASP或PHP)时,服务器端收到请求后先从Web服务器找到该页面,然后执行页面中的代码,然后将执行的结果(一般为HTML脚本)返回浏览器客户端,浏览器客户端再执行返回的结果并将其显示出来:静态页面:浏览器客
一、用户输入,input()很多时候我们需要和用户进行交互,需要获得一些用户信息输入到程序当中,我们就需要用到用户输入的函数input() 下面这个程序就是让用户输入一些数据,然后再将数据处理以后,显示给用户。 input.py mess = input("what is your name?") print(mess) 在控制台运行input.py文件。(1)、找到文件所
# 动态编译及执行Java代码的探索 在这篇文章中,我们将探讨如何在Java环境中动态编译和执行代码。动态编译和执行使得Java程序更加灵活,特别是在需要根据运行时条件调整程序逻辑时。我们还将通过示例代码来展示这一过程,并描绘一下整个操作流程。 ## 一、什么是动态编译与执行? 动态编译是指在程序运行时将代码转换为字节码并执行。在Java中,通常使用`Java Compiler API`来完
原创 8月前
45阅读
package com.buckupDB; import java.io.BufferedReader; import java.io.File; import java.io.FileInputStream;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OExcept
使用python自带的unittest测试框架,用例继承自unittest.TestCase类。1 引入接口类和页面类2 setUp函数中打开页面,定义接口对象3 tearDown函数中关闭页面4 test打头的函数都是用例。因页面和接口的相关方法都已封装好,所以用例会比较简洁。5 当一个用例需根据参数不同执行多次时,可使用ddt数据驱动,或unittest自带的subTest。 # c
# 如何实现“jquery 页面刷新后 执行代码” ## 流程图 ```mermaid flowchart TD A(开始) --> B(页面加载完成) B --> C(判断页面是否刷新) C --> |是| D(执行代码) C --> |否| E(结束) D --> E ``` ## 步骤 | 步骤 | 操作 | | ----- | ---- |
原创 2024-06-19 04:30:34
57阅读
//生命一个计算脚本运行时间的类class Timer {private $startTime = 0; //保存脚本开始执行时的时间(以微秒的形式保存)private $stopTime = 0; //保存脚本结束执行时的时间(以微秒的形式保存)//在脚本开始处调用获取脚本开始时间的微秒值func...
原创 2021-08-26 09:20:14
135阅读
<!DOCTYPE html> <html lang="en"> <head>     <meta charset="UTF-8">     &
Java程序开发过程中,需要从键盘获取输入值是常有的事,但Java它偏偏就没有像c语言给我们提供的scanf(),C++给我们提供的cin()获取键盘输入值的现成函数!Java没有提供这样的函数也不代表遇到这种情况我们就束手无策,请你看以下三种解决方法吧: 以下将列出几种方法:方法一:从控制台接收一个字符,然后将其打印出来import java.io.*; public static v
# JSP页面中JavaScript执行Java代码的项目方案 ## 项目概述 在现代的Web开发中,JSP(Java Server Pages)和JavaScript是两种常用的技术。JSP用于在服务器端渲染HTML,而JavaScript则主要用于客户端交互。本文将探讨如何在JSP页面中利用JavaScript触发Java代码执行,从而实现更加动态和交互的Web应用。 ## 技术架构
原创 2024-10-10 06:13:36
29阅读
具体相关内容采用代码+注释的方式书写,一来通过代码体现相关方法的使用方式,更加便于理解,二来在其旁边注释更加清晰易懂,便于回忆,三来在代码实现过程中,也会需要其他的知识,虽然还没学,这样可以提前了解领悟领悟。 注:Java中从键盘上输入的文字、数字皆被视为字符串,因此在从键盘上输入数据后,该数据皆为string类型。 涉及的方法有:parseXXX() 【 将string类型转换为其他类型】has
转载 2023-07-22 00:41:27
104阅读
1、Ajax是什么?简单来说ajax是一个局部的刷新技术,通过向服务器发送并且获得请求来刷新某一个局部界面,而不是整个界面的刷新。它是通过在html页面中使用JavaScript和XmlHttpRequest来向服务器发送和获取数据。它可以实现页面的局部刷新和异步刷新。2、如果没有Ajax会怎么样假如你在看网络视频的时候,如果没有ajax这个局部刷新技术,那么每次你评论视频的时候都会刷新页面。这样
一、在一个JSP文件第一次被请求时,JSP引擎把该JSP文件转换成为一个Servlet。而这个引擎本身也是一个Servlet。jsp实质是属于后台。它的执行过程如下:(1)JSP引擎先把该JSP文件转换成一个Java源文件,在转换时如果发现JSP文件有任何语法错误,转换过程将中断,并向服务端和客户端输出错误信息。(2)如果转换成功,JSP引擎用javac把该Java源文件编译成相应的class文件
转载 2024-10-04 09:11:57
27阅读
 一,File类:文件的创建和删除1.File(String pathname):pathname是指路径名称。用法 File file = new File("d:/1.txt ");2.File(String parent, String child):parent是父路径字符串,child是子路径字符串。用法:File file = new File(" D:/", " lette
import java.util.Scanner; public class Demo59 { public static void main(String[] args) { //创建Scanner对象,接受从控制台输入 Scanner input=new Scanner(System.in); ...
转载 2021-09-17 16:53:00
395阅读
2评论
# 如何实现“jQuery 页面加载函数代码执行” ## 1. 流程图 ```mermaid flowchart TD A(开始) B[编写jQuery代码] C[引入jQuery库] D[在页面加载完成后执行jQuery代码] E(结束) A --> B B --> C C --> D D --> E ``` ##
原创 2024-05-21 05:21:14
65阅读
  • 1
  • 2
  • 3
  • 4
  • 5